Overview

Tracfone had programmes but no discipline holding them together. The job was to build the Programme Management Office from scratch — the governance, the reporting, the way a portfolio of work gets prioritised and stopped — and then prove it earned its place.

The proof was offshore. Introducing offshore development across multiple vendors took $9M a year out of the cost base, which is the kind of number that only holds if the delivery model behind it is real: vendor selection, handover, quality gates, and someone accountable when a build slips across three time zones.

The other half was product. The Amigo handset was launched into the Hispanic market — a segment Tracfone was built to serve — alongside the Roadside Assistance product, rolled out across 1,800 Walmart stores. Twenty years before the innovation title, this is where the operating pattern was set: build the capability first, then let the results argue for it.
